黑狐家游戏

源码超市网站源码开发指南,从架构设计到商业化落地的全流程解析,源码商城模板

欧气 1 0

行业背景与开发定位(约150字) 在数字化服务需求激增的2023年,源码交易市场年增长率达47%,催生出新型SaaS平台开发需求,源码超市作为垂直领域服务平台,其源码架构需同时满足资源聚合、交易保障、开发者生态三大核心诉求,区别于传统开源平台,该系统需构建资源质量评估模型(含代码复杂度分析、行业适配度评分、安全漏洞检测),并引入智能合约保障交易透明度,技术选型需兼顾高并发处理(日均PV超200万)、多终端适配(PC/移动/H5)及多语言支持(Java/Python/PHP等),建议采用微服务架构实现模块解耦。

系统核心架构设计(约200字)

  1. 前端架构:采用Vue3+TypeScript技术栈,配合Element Plus组件库构建响应式界面,通过WebSocket实现实时通知系统,支持资源更新推送、交易状态变更提醒,针对移动端开发,采用Uni-app框架实现跨平台编译,适配主流应用商店审核规范。

  2. 后端架构:基于Spring Cloud Alibaba微服务框架,构建包含用户中心、资源中心、交易中心、风控中心四大业务域,使用Nacos实现动态服务发现,通过Sentinel构建熔断限流机制,保障系统在峰值流量下的稳定性,数据库采用MySQL 8.0集群+MongoDB文档存储混合方案,关键业务数据通过Redis Cluster实现热点数据缓存。

  3. 安全架构:实施多层级防护体系,包含JWT+OAuth2.0复合认证、基于区块链的代码哈希存证、IP信誉动态评估系统,交易环节引入第三方验真服务(如阿里云内容安全),建立代码侵权追溯机制,敏感数据采用国密SM4算法加密存储,审计日志留存周期超过180天。

    源码超市网站源码开发指南,从架构设计到商业化落地的全流程解析,源码商城模板

    图片来源于网络,如有侵权联系删除

核心功能模块开发(约220字)

资源管理模块:

  • 多维度分类系统:构建B+树索引实现秒级资源检索,支持按技术栈(Java/Python)、行业(电商/金融)、授权模式(买断/订阅)等12个维度筛选
  • 智能推荐引擎:基于协同过滤算法(User-Based/CBF)+知识图谱构建的混合推荐系统,推荐准确率可达78.6%
  • 质量评估体系:集成SonarQube静态扫描工具,自动生成代码健康度报告(含漏洞数、复杂度指数、维护成本等8项指标)

交易系统模块:

  • 分布式事务处理:采用Seata AT模式,确保资源购买、支付、授权发放的强一致性
  • 智能合约系统:基于Hyperledger Fabric构建联盟链,实现交易存证、版权分润自动化执行
  • 支付网关:集成支付宝/微信/银联多通道,支持异步通知回调、交易冲正、分账结算等全流程管理

开发者工具链:

  • 代码生成器:提供RESTful API自动生成工具(含Postman文档、Swagger接口定义)
  • 部署助手:集成Docker+K8s一键部署方案,支持AWS/Aliyun等8大云平台
  • 监控看板:基于Prometheus+Grafana构建可视化监控体系,包含200+监控指标

技术实现细节(约180字)

搜索优化:

  • 构建Elasticsearch 8.0全文检索集群,支持倒排索引优化(字段权重调整、短语匹配)
  • 实现自定义分析器(处理技术术语分词、行业黑名单过滤)
  • 引入近似匹配算法(Prefix/ Fuzzy Search),提升长尾查询覆盖率

高并发处理:

  • 资源下载采用Range请求+断点续传技术,峰值下载量达5万QPS
  • 用户认证服务通过Redisson实现分布式锁,防止超卖问题
  • 采用Kafka 3.0构建异步日志系统,吞吐量稳定在50万条/分钟

移动端优化:

  • 实现Service Worker缓存策略,关键页面首屏加载时间<1.2s
  • 开发低代码表单生成器,支持移动端表单5分钟快速配置
  • 集成PushPlus推送服务,实现离线消息持久化存储

商业化路径设计(约160字)

收入模型:

  • 资源分成:开发者获得销售额的70-90%(按代码复杂度分级)
  • 增值服务:年费会员(¥888/年)、高级数据分析(¥2999/年/项目)
  • 广告投放:基于LBS的精准推荐(CPC¥0.8-2.5)
  • 企业定制:私有化部署服务(¥5万起)

用户运营:

  • 构建开发者成长体系(等级制度+成就勋章)
  • 举办季度黑客马拉松(奖金池¥50万)
  • 建立技术社区(GitHub+Discord双平台运营)

生态建设:

  • 开放API市场:接入第三方开发者工具(测试云/部署服务等)
  • 创建开发者基金:每年投入¥200万扶持优质项目
  • 建立技术认证体系:提供PMP/架构师等8类认证

安全与合规实践(约120字)

源码超市网站源码开发指南,从架构设计到商业化落地的全流程解析,源码商城模板

图片来源于网络,如有侵权联系删除

数据安全:

  • 实施等保2.0三级标准建设
  • 关键业务数据每日增量备份+全量异地容灾
  • 通过ISO27001信息安全管理体系认证

合规管理:

  • 建立GDPR合规模块(数据删除响应<24h)
  • 实施未成年人保护系统(实名认证+消费限额)
  • 资源审查通过阿里云内容安全API(审核准确率99.2%)

应急响应:

  • 组建7×24小时安全运维团队
  • 建立红蓝对抗演练机制(季度级)
  • 签约安恒信息提供专业攻防服务

成功案例剖析(约100字)

电商行业案例:

  • 某跨境电商平台采用企业版源码(SpringBoot+ShardingSphere)
  • 部署周期从3个月缩短至15天
  • 年节省IT成本¥1200万

教育行业案例:

  • 某编程教育机构使用课程管理系统模块
  • 实现学员管理效率提升300%
  • 获得红杉资本A轮融资

企业服务案例:

  • 某SaaS服务商通过API市场接入测试云服务
  • 客户续费率从65%提升至89%
  • 入选工信部中小企业数字化转型推荐案例

未来演进方向(约100字)

技术升级:

  • 探索WebAssembly实现前端性能突破
  • 研发AI辅助编码模块(代码补全准确率92%)
  • 构建Serverless无服务器架构

生态扩展:

  • 开放开发者DAO治理机制
  • 建立技术人才数据库(已收录23万开发者)
  • 推出源码保险服务(覆盖代码侵权风险)

全球化布局:

  • 搭建多语言系统(支持中英日韩阿6语种)
  • 构建区域化数据中心(亚太/北美/欧洲)
  • 获得ISO20000 IT服务管理体系认证

本系统开发涉及300+技术组件,累计代码量达850万行,已申请17项发明专利,通过模块化设计,各功能组件可独立迭代(平均迭代周期14天),支持企业快速响应市场需求,实际部署后,某测试环境日活用户突破8万,资源转化率达23%,验证了架构设计的商业可行性,未来将持续优化开发者体验,目标成为全球TOP3的源码交易平台。

标签: #源码超市网站源码

黑狐家游戏
  • 评论列表

留言评论